Transaction c7107e28889007bd27e2c88801aff6dcd6e106f7ad516a2004ed7145150368bd

1 Input
2 Outputs
  • c7107e28889007bd27e2c88801aff6dcd6e106f7ad516a2004ed7145150368bd:0
  • value  18508
    address  1LegBYvZL2zSjWMVnATsaVCwGgvY2XgWPY
  • c7107e28889007bd27e2c88801aff6dcd6e106f7ad516a2004ed7145150368bd:1
  • value  2057519
    address  3MC6UCFG2MjhQ2acUNPzj54BBd7wZaYTUQ